| dc.description | A crossover from $d$ to $d-1$, and then back to $d$-dimensional critical behavior is argued to be a generic feature characterizing ordering in a $d$-dimensional superlattice composed of atomically {\em thick} films of two ferromagnets. The crossover leads to anomalous changes in the amplitudes of critical singularities. In $d=3$ Heisenberg and $XY$ superlattices large scale critical fluctuations persist over a wide temperature range. | |
